Beauty Health Past Earnings Performance
Past criteria checks 0/6
Beauty Health has been growing earnings at an average annual rate of 1.4%, while the Personal Products industry saw earnings growing at 12% annually. Revenues have been growing at an average rate of 27.9% per year.

Quality Earnings: SKIN is currently unprofitable.
Growing Profit Margin: SKIN is currently unprofitable.
Free Cash Flow vs Earnings Analysis
Past Earnings Growth Analysis
Earnings Trend: SKIN is unprofitable, but has reduced losses over the past 5 years at a rate of 1.4% per year.
Accelerating Growth: Unable to compare SKIN's earnings growth over the past year to its 5-year average as it is currently unprofitable
Earnings vs Industry: SKIN is unprofitable, making it difficult to compare its past year earnings growth to the Personal Products industry (3.4%).
Return on Equity
High ROE: SKIN has a negative Return on Equity (-168.57%), as it is currently unprofitable.
